Levaquin Dosage Instructions

The dose of Levaquin are determined by the doctor depending upon the patient’s age, weight, type of bacterial infection, other medical conditions of the patient or any other medication taken by them. Patients are advised to follow the doctor’s prescribed dosage in order to have best effect from the drug. Levaquin dosages for different type of bacterial infections are as follows:

  • Adult patients suffering from chronic bronchitis, prostate or skin infections are prescribed with 500 mg of drug taken once in a day. The treatment duration for every patient is determined depending upon the severity of the infection.
  • Patients suffering from pneumonia or sinus infections are prescribed between 500 mg to 750 mg of Levaquin taken in a day.
  • Urinary tract infection patients are recommended a dose of 250 mg of drug taken once in a day for the period of three days.

Missed Dose and Overdose of Drug

There are chances that patients might miss a dose of the drug. The missed dose of the drug can be taken upon remembering and if it is the time for the next schedule dose then patients should skip the missed dose and continue with their regular dosing schedule. Doubling the dose of the drug can pose adverse health complications, thus patients should avoid it.

Overdose of the drug should be avoided as it can pose serious risks to the patient’s health. If anyone has accidentally taken the overdose of the drug then the victim should be provided with emergency medical help or can call at local poison help line centre.

Storage Instructions

Patients should properly store the drug to maintain its quality and efficacy till the very end. It is best to store the drug at room temperature. The drug should be protected from direct sunlight, heat and excessive moisture. It should be kept away from the reach of children and pets and all the unused and expired drugs should be safely disposed.
